Stability

A four-wheel mobility scooter is more stable than a three-wheel model and is therefore ideal for use outdoors or when crossing different terrains. A broad base and balanced weight distribution also make these scooters safer for people with impaired balance.

Although most scooters are able to climb steps, the ease with how they do it is dependent on the manufacturer and size of the wheels and the power. It is recommended to read the directions that come with your scooter, or consult your retailer for advice However, generally, if you approach an obstacle at the right angle and don't exceed a certain speed it should be possible to climb it without having to stand up and push.

If you're driving on uneven surfaces frequently it's worthwhile investing in some suspension. This will make your ride more comfortable and lessen the stress on the frame and tyres especially if you select pneumatic tyres which need to be inflated frequently and are more prone to be punctured than solid ones.

It's also important to take into consideration the speed you'll be able to go on the scooter, particularly in the event that you'll be using it in public places where turning space is limited. The majority of scooters come with adjustable settings, which means you can set the speed to suit your needs and the environment.

Comfort

The comfort of a scooter depends on a variety of factors, such as the weight capacity, turning radius, ground clearance and seat. A 4-wheel scooter is more stable than a three-wheel model, particularly for those who struggle with balance or have an uneven distribution of their body weight. The larger base of a 4 wheel mobility scooter electric scooters-wheel scooter also allows for larger seats with more legroom, which is advantageous for taller or heavier individuals. A scooter that has a higher clearance is also capable of handling rough terrain better than a model that has less clearance.

Another crucial aspect in determining scooter comfort is the ability to alter the height of the seat and the tiller. Some scooters come with an adjustable lever on the frame's side to raise or lower the tiller while others have an adjustment mechanism that allows you to move the seat either forward or backward, depending on the user's preference. A lot of scooters offer the option of a cushioned swivel seat that comes with a reclining backrest for extra comfort and support.

If you are planning to travel for long distances using your scooter, think about getting a model with a high-capacity battery and extra-long range. Certain models are able to travel for up to 30 miles on a single charge, which is perfect for commutes or longer excursions. Advanced safety features such as cutting-edge brake systems are also offered to ensure a safe journey.

A 4 wheel mobility scooter is ideal for use on smooth, even surfaces, but it is also suitable for rough terrain when coupled with a tough pneumatic tire. These tires are made to last and to resist the damage caused by bumps and other road obstacles. They can be paired with a range of accessories to customize your scooter to your needs.

Safety

drive-envoy-4-4mph-four-wheeled-heavy-duty-long-range-mobility-scooter-silver-1119.jpgUsers want to know that their mobility scooters are safe before purchasing one. Many manufacturers incorporate safety features on their scooters. This includes anti-tip tires, a sturdy design and the weight distribution is even. This is particularly important for individuals with issues with balance, who could be at greater chance of falling off a mobility scooter. Additionally, 4-wheel mobility scooters offer a higher stability than 3-wheel models and are well-suited for outdoor use since they can traverse uneven terrains with ease.

It is essential to be able to alter the speed of the mobility scooter, so that the driver has control over the speed at which the scooter travels. This is especially important for areas with a lot of people, since it will prevent the scooter from traveling too fast and potentially running into people or items. The addition of LED lighting is another important safety factor, as it can increase visibility and reduce the chance of tripping or falling.

Mobility scooters usually come with many safety features, like reflective wheels, anti-tip wheels and brake systems that make sure that you are riding in a safe manner. These features are vital to the overall security and safety of the scooter, and they help users feel confident while using it. The addition of comfort elements like a cushioned seat or adjustable armrests enhances the overall positive experience users enjoy when riding their scooter.

Another aspect that can contribute to the safety of mobility scooters is its ability to negotiate curbs and small embankments. It is crucial to realize that these obstacles can be a problem for some mobility scooters. It is recommended to stay clear of them as much as possible. When trying to drive across a curb, riders should look up the owner's manual to find details about the maximum height their scooter can reach. Also it is important to be careful not to to drive over an embankment that is too high since this could cause the scooter to tip over.

It is also essential to follow all traffic rules when operating a mobility scooter, as this can help to prevent collisions and other accidents. It is also important to be careful when climbing hills, as some scooters may have difficulty climbing steep slopes and slide back downhill. Portability

Many mobility scooters come with a basket designed for carrying personal belongings of the user. They can also be fitted with add-on accessories that give you more storage space. This is particularly important for users who wish to use their scooters in public places where the risk of theft is higher. There are models with a liner bag which helps to transport the scooter in trunks.

A scooter's weight and build are also important aspects to take into consideration when considering its portability. Mobility scooters that are compact and lighter tend to be more mobile because they are made of smaller components and can break down into smaller components. However, this can come at the cost of stability and range. Therefore, it is best to inquire about these details in-store before choosing which scooter is best for you.

The kind of terrain you'll be using your scooter on could affect its overall efficiency as well. Three-wheelers tend to have a tighter turning radius and are more suitable for indoor use, but they are less stable on rough surfaces and can be unsafe in high-speed traffic or when climbing up hills. Four-wheel scooters are designed like automobiles with two drive wheels in the rear and two wheels for steering in front which makes them more stable on a variety of surfaces and more suitable for long-term outdoor use.

Mobility scooters that have longer wheelbases tend to weigh more, however, they are also more stable on rough surfaces and handle faster speeds. Many people find that the added stability is worth the weight.

The indicator for the battery is an essential characteristic of the mobility scooter. It displays the current state of the battery's charge and how long it is left before it's time to recharge. It's usually located between handles on the tiller. Some manufacturers have color-coding indicators and digital readouts on the control panel to make it easier for users to read information in glance.
